Numbers 3:8

And they shall keep all the instruments of the tabernacle of
the congregation
Take care of them that none be lost or come to any damage, especially while it was moving, and carried from place to place; then the several parts of it, as well as the vessels in it, were committed to their care and charge, the particulars of which see in ( Numbers 3:25 Numbers 3:26 Numbers 3:31 Numbers 3:36 Numbers 3:37 ) ;

and the charge of the children of Israel, to do the service of the
tabernacle; (See Gill on Numbers 3:7).

Numbers 3:8 In-Context

6 “Bring the tribe of Levi and present them to Aaron the priest to assist him.
7 They are to perform duties for him and for the whole community at the tent of meeting by doing the work of the tabernacle.
8 They are to take care of all the furnishings of the tent of meeting, fulfilling the obligations of the Israelites by doing the work of the tabernacle.
9 Give the Levites to Aaron and his sons; they are the Israelites who are to be given wholly to him.
10 Appoint Aaron and his sons to serve as priests; anyone else who approaches the sanctuary is to be put to death.”
